Global Underwater Hub (GUH) is the leading trade and industry development body for the UK’s underwater sectors with a vision to transform the sector into one of the largest and fastest growing industries in the country, accelerating the energy transition to net zero, creating high value jobs, technology and exports.


GUH represents the diverse range of businesses operating in the UK’s £9.2 billion underwater industry. We facilitate cross-collaboration and growth across the underwater industry, which comprises offshore energy, aquaculture, defence, telecoms and subsea minerals.


Led and governed by industry, GUH represents, promotes and supports all sectors of the underwater industry by providing companies with the market information, connections and access to specialist expertise that they need to grow.
